3 Tasten Fernbedienung für Powershot

Kamera-Hardware, Selbstbaufernbedienung und sonstige Hardware-Erweiterungen

3 Tasten Fernbedienung für Powershot

Beitragvon didi » 19.04.2008, 16:40

Hallo,

ich suche Leute die Intresse haben
eine Fernbedienung mit 3 Tasten zu entwickeln.

Als Grundlage nach der Idee von folgender
Seite:

http://hem.passagen.se/fsmmal/chdk2.html

habe ich mir folgenden Schaltplan aus gedacht


[/img]
Bild

dazu folgende Programmidee für den Picaxe:

schalten:
if pin6=1 then ;Taster Zoom in gedrückt
pin3=1 ;Ausgang Hoch
pause 210 ;Warte 210ms
pin3=0 ;Ausgang Null
end if

if pin5=1 then ;Taster Zoom out gedrückt
pin3=1 ;Ausgang Hoch
pause 330 ;Warte 330ms
pin3=0 ;Ausgang Null
end if

if pin4=1 then ;Taster Auslösen in gedrückt
pin3=1 ;Ausgang Hoch
pause 440 ;Warte 440ms
pin3=0 ;Ausgang Null
end if

goto schalten

Wer hat lust mit zu machen, raus kommen soll eine Kabelfernbedienung
die an vielen Modellen passt.
Zuletzt geändert von didi am 21.04.2009, 09:04, insgesamt 1-mal geändert.
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on msl » 19.04.2008, 17:57

Hallo,

schöne Projekt. :!:

Vielleicht sollte vorab mal geklärt werden, welche Kameras überhaupt in Frage kommen. Nicht, dass sich jemand Hoffnung macht, bei dem die Sache garnicht funktionieren kann.

Ansonsten finde ich den Ansatz sehr interessant.

Gruß msl
Benutzeravatar
msl
Super-Mod
Super-Mod
 
Beiträge: 4567
Bilder: 271
Registriert: 22.02.2008, 11:47
Wohnort: Leipzig
Kamera(s): A720 1.00c
SX220 1.01a

Beitragvon didi » 19.04.2008, 18:52

hallo,

mir steht nur die powershot a720 is zur verfügung.

damit würde ich erstmal versuche unternehmen.

gruss didi
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on didi » 03.06.2008, 16:34

Das Wetter ist zu schön ich habe noch nicht weiter gemacht.

Didi
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on skyware » 13.08.2008, 18:07

Grüß dich Didi,
Gib mir bis nächste Woche Zeit, dann habe ich die gewünschte Fernbedienung sicher fertig.
PICs habe ich für ein anderes Projekt schon bestellt,
aber keinen PicAxe, ich programmiere die PICs lieber in Assembler.

etwas ganz ähnliches habe ich bereits entwickelt:
Einen RC-Switch für CHDK
(wird an einen Servoausgang an einem Fernsteuerempfänger angeschlossen und wandelt das Servosignal in einen CHDK Impuls um)
Ich verwende den Adapter um aus luftiger Höhe (meine A570 hängt dann in der Drachenleine) Bilder zu schießen:
http://skyware.fam-engels.de
Viele Eifelgrüße, Peter
A570IS, G7, CHDK
Benutzeravatar
skyware
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 72
Registriert: 12.08.2008, 13:21
Wohnort: Bad Münstereifel

Beitragvon didi » 14.08.2008, 09:33

hallo skyware,

ich habe den bau der 3 tasten/funktionen-fernbedienung unterschätzt.
problem bei der a720 ist, das signal get_usb_power wird nicht richtig
unterstützt.
es kommt nur bei gedrückten taster eine 1.
und nicht wie bei andern modeln ein zeitwert z.b für 150ms der wert
15!.

ich bin immer noch am überlegen, wie eine zeitliche auswertung
zu machen ist.

vielleicht hat du eine idee.

gruss didi
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on Jo-Jo » 14.08.2008, 11:02

hi didi,

vielleicht kann Dir mein Script helfen.

Ich habe für die "Eintastenfernbedienung" ein Quick and Dirty Programm erstellt um mit einer Taste die drei Funktionen zoom_in, zoom_out und shoot zu realisieren.

Funktionsprinzip:
Taste (Fernauslöser) gedrückt, ein Zähler beginnt zu zählen
Taste losgelassen, es wird ausgewertet bis wohin gezählt wurde
je nach (in den Parametern) eingestellten Werten wird gezoomt oder geshootet

die verwendete while Schleife könnte also vielleicht dein Problem lösen:
Code: Alles auswählen
@title OneButtonRemote
@param a Shoot
@default a 3
@param b ZoomIn
@default b 7
@param c ZoomOut
@default c 12

z=0

do
   while is_key "remote"
   z=z+1
   cls
   if z>0 and z<a then print "SHOOT:",z
   if z>a and z<b then print "ZOOMin:",z
   if z>b and z<c then print "zoomOUT:",z
   wend
   if z>0 then gosub "auswerten"

until is_key "set"

:auswerten
if z<=a then shoot
if z>a and z<=b then click "zoom_in"
if z>b and z<=c then click "zoom_out"
z=0
return



(ich hänge meine 570 übrigens auch an die Drachenschnur, wie skyware)
Gruß, Jo-Jo

Powershot A570IS
Jo-Jo
CHDK-Einsteiger
CHDK-Einsteiger
 
Beiträge: 1
Registriert: 06.08.2008, 01:58

Beitragvon didi » 14.08.2008, 12:44

hallo jo-jo,

das script funktioniert wunderbar in meiner a720 is.
warscheinlich habe ich viel zu kompliert gedacht.

ich brauche jetzt mir nur noch gedanken um die hardware
der fernbedienung machen.

gruss didi
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on skyware » 15.08.2008, 18:53

So, ich habe fertig ;-)
Meine PIC CHDK Fernbedienung läuft.
Neben dem CHDK Ausgang (geschützt gegen Spannungen > 5V) hat sie auch eine optische Auslöseanzeige (LED)
Signale: Shot: 200ms (mit 1 Sek Wiederholzeit bei Gedrückthalten),
Taster 2: 300ms, Taster 3: 400ms jeweils mit 500ms Wiederholrate.

Da am PIC aber noch ein Eingang frei war habe ich noch einen 4. Taster angebracht und in das Programm eingebunden:
Es ist eine Art SHIFT Taste, wird sie alleine gedrückt tut sich gar nichts, wird aber während sie gedrückt ist eine der anderen 3 Tasten betätigt so kann man 3 weitere Signale generieren: 500, 600 & 700ms.
Somit stehen insg. 6 Signale für verschiedene Funktionen zur Verfügung.

Scripter können sich hier richtig austoben.
Die erste Steuerung ist heute mit einem anderen Modul an einen Tester rausgegangen.
Mal schauen was draus wird.

Falls Interesse besteht kann man mir eine PM senden.

Bild
Viele Eifelgrüße, Peter
A570IS, G7, CHDK
Benutzeravatar
skyware
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 72
Registriert: 12.08.2008, 13:21
Wohnort: Bad Münstereifel

Beitragvon didi » 23.08.2008, 10:33

So ich habe auch fertig!

Das Pic-Modul von Skyware ist bei mir ein getroffen.

Als Batterie verwende ich einen 9 Volt-Block.

Ich benutze die rote Taste zum Auslösen,
die grüne Taste für Zoom Telebereich
und die blaue Taste zum Weitwinkel.

folgendes Script habe ich nach einer Idee
von JoJo um geschrieben.

Code: Alles auswählen
@title CHDK_FB_3TASTER
@param a Shoot
@default a 3
@param b ZoomIn
@default b 5
@param c ZoomOut
@default c 7

t=0

do
   while is_key "remote"
   t=t+1
   cls
   if t>0 and t<a then print "SHOOT:",t
   if t>a and t<b then print "ZOOMin:",t
   if t>b and t<c then print "zoomOUT:",t
   wend
   if t>0 then gosub "auswerten"

until is_key "set"

:auswerten
if t<=a then shoot
if t=4 then click "zoom_in"
if t=5 then click "zoom_out"
if t=6 then click "zoom_out"
t=0
return


Dieses Script läuft bei mir mit einer Powershot
A720 IS ohne Störungen.

Für andere Kamera müssen die Werte bei der Auswertung
an gepasst werden.

Wer Intresse an dem Pic-Modul hat muss sich an Skyware
wenden.

Viel Spass beim nachbauen.
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on skyware » 23.08.2008, 11:17

didi hat geschrieben:So ich habe auch fertig!
Das Pic-Modul von Skyware ist bei mir ein getroffen.

Hi Didi,
Freut mich daß alles funktioniert und du nun ein Remote CHDKler bist ;-)
Viele Eifelgrüße, Peter
A570IS, G7, CHDK
Benutzeravatar
skyware
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 72
Registriert: 12.08.2008, 13:21
Wohnort: Bad Münstereifel

Beitragvon didi » 23.08.2008, 12:16

hallo peter,

nächste woche werde ich alles ins
gehäuse einsperren.

bis bald

dietmar ein Remote CHDKler
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Beitragvon Anubiz » 11.10.2008, 09:13

Hey, ihr zwei!

Ich hab evt. auch interesse an eurem schönen Projekt! :)

Ist es geplant die Auswertung der Impulse später fest ins CHDK zu integrieren?
Habt ihr schon ein passendes Gehäuse gefunden?

@skyware
Kannst du bitte mal den Schaltplan oder die Bauteil-Liste geben, damit ich weiß. welche Teile ich evt. noch besorgen muß?

Gruß Anubiz
PowerShot S3 IS + CHDK
mit Tubus, Pol-, UV- und ND-Filter
Anubiz
CHDK-Einsteiger
CHDK-Einsteiger
 
Beiträge: 41
Registriert: 24.07.2008, 22:31
Wohnort: nähe Homberg/Efze

Beitragvon didi » 12.10.2008, 18:38

Ich hab evt. auch interesse an eurem schönen Projekt! Smile

Ist es geplant die Auswertung der Impulse später fest ins CHDK zu integrieren?
Habt ihr schon ein passendes Gehäuse gefunden?


hallo zu den fragen:

das gehäuse was ich benutze ist von conrad nr. 523864
ist 60 x 26 x 100 mm hat eine batterieklappe für zb.
9v block

ob es ins chdk eingebunden wird weiss ich nicht.
lässt sich ganz einfach über ein skript starten.

ich habe bei mir die autostartfunktion drin,
dann wird bei anschalten der kamera automatisch
das skript gestartet.

zu den bauteilen:

3 taster
78l05
leuchtdiode
paar widerstände

alles wie au den bild von skyware.

didi
Powershot a720 IS mit CHDK-DE-Version
- CHDK Fernbedienung mit 3 Tasten -
Benutzeravatar
didi
CHDK-Begeisterter
CHDK-Begeisterter
 
Beiträge: 116
Registriert: 19.04.2008, 14:24
Wohnort: Petershagen / OWL
Kamera(s): Powershot A720 1.0c

Fernbedienung mit mehreren Tasten.

Beitragvon rigo » 17.11.2008, 20:50

Hallo,

ich bin recht neu in diesem Forum, benutze CHDK aber schon seit über einem Jahr.

Bisher reichte mir die "normale" Ein-Tasten-Version der Fernbedienung.
Nun da ich erfahren habe, dass es auch eine Mehr-Tasten-Version gibt, würde diese mich sehr interessieren.

Bisher habe ich die kleine Fernbedienung in einem Stereogespann mit zwei Canon A620 betrieben.
Da ich jetzt etwas aufrüste (Gespann mit zwei G9), würde ich das neue Gespann auch mit einer besseren Fernbedienung bestücken wollen. Natürlich mache ich auch gern an der Weiterentwicklung mit.

Den Zusammenbau traue ich mir zu, aber wo bekomme ich die Teile (programmierten Chip) her?

Wenn mir also hier geholfen werden kann, würde mich das sehr freuen.

Entschuldigen Sie bitte die lange Ausführung.

Vielen Dank im Voraus.

Rigo
Dateianhänge
DSC05605a.JPG
Stereogespann mit Canon A620 und Ein-Tasten-Version der Fernbedienung im Griff
DSC05605a.JPG (52.71 KiB) 16220-mal betrachtet
rigo
CHDK-Einsteiger
CHDK-Einsteiger
 
Beiträge: 7
Registriert: 30.10.2008, 23:47
Wohnort: Strausberg

Nächste

Zurück zu Technik-Ecke

Wer ist online?

Mitglieder in diesem Forum: 0 Mitglieder und 16 Gäste

cron